15320817519744100 is an even composite number. It is composed of five dist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of four hundred five divisors.

Prime factorization of 15320817519744100:

22 × 52 × 72 × 134 × 104632

(2 × 2 × 5 × 5 × 7 × 7 × 13 × 13 × 13 × 13 × 10463 × 10463)
